Acidosis occurs when the:Group of answer choicesblood concentration of hydrogen ions drop.blood pH drops.concentration of the hydroxide ion increases.pH of the blood rises.

Solution

Acidosis occurs when the blood pH drops. This condition is characterized by an increase in the concentration of hydrogen ions in the blood, which lowers the pH, making the blood more acidic. It does not occur when the blood concentration of hydrogen ions drop, the concentration of the hydroxide ion increases, or the pH of the blood rises. These conditions would make the blood more alkaline, not more acidic.
